Candy Man

Complete | Chanok,Romantic Restaurant | 2019 released

It’s good. MC comes off as naive and gets caught by ML catfishing as a girl in an online game. Some parts were funny but ML comes off as emotionally manipulative when it comes to mc. MC is an avid gamer on an online game. He pretends to be a girl in order to get special treatment in the game and catfishes men into giving him rare and expensive artifacts in the game. He then meets ML and he thinks it’ll be as easy to get rid of him as it is to get rid of the other guys he’s played before, but ML is persistent. ML wants a picture of MC and he puts in a wig and sends ML a picture and then ML sends a picture back and MC realizes it’s his classmate and the most popular guy in school. Then proceeds a game of cat and mouse because ML wants to see MC. While this is happening, ML gets closer to MC at school because MC resembles “his online girlfriend” (shocker I know). At one point MC gets caught by ML and he confesses that he’s known MC is the girl on her mind but he doesn’t care. They then proceed to date and blah blah blah. It’s pretty bland but a nice refresher from red flags!
